Common Causes of Bus Accidents in Riverside Township
Bus accidents in Riverside Township often stem from:
- Driver negligence or fatigue
- Reckless driving and speeding
- Poor vehicle maintenance
- Distracted driving, such as texting
- Road conditions on local thoroughfares like Ogden Avenue and Harlem Avenue
- Weather-related hazards, particularly during the winter months

Common Bus Accident Injuries in Riverside Township
Injuries frequently sustained in local bus accidents include:
- Whiplash and neck injuries
- Traumatic brain injuries
- Broken bones and fractures
- Spinal cord injuries
- Cuts, bruises, and abrasions
Types of Common Bus Accidents
Typical bus accident scenarios seen in Riverside Township include:
- Collisions with cars or trucks
- Pedestrian-related accidents near schools and bus stops
- Rear-end collisions
- Side-impact or intersection collisions
- Single-vehicle accidents due to mechanical failure

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
How long do I have to file a bus accident claim in Riverside Township?
Under Illinois law, you typically have two years from the accident date to file a personal injury claim.
Can I sue Pace Bus or a school district if involved in a bus accident?
Yes, public transit agencies and school districts can be held liable if negligence contributed to the accident.

What evidence is crucial for my bus accident claim?
Essential evidence includes police reports, eyewitness testimonies, photos of the accident scene, medical records, and surveillance footage if available.
